Search Strategy 1: Full Name and Known Aliases

Start with a direct search of the complete name, including middle name and known married forms. Add location filters if you have a city or state associated with recent activity. For common given names, include distinctive elements such as middle initials and suffixes to narrow results. Capture snippets, URLs, and timestamps for later verification, and compare across at least two independent sources before drawing conclusions.

Search Strategy 2: Public Records and Licensed Databases

County deed, marriage, and court indexes can reveal property ownership, name change petitions, and case participation. State professional licensing boards may show active certifications in fields such as health care, education, or trades. When using paid people search or background check services, review methodology notes, understand date ranges, and remember that outdated or inferred data may appear in these products.

Understanding Name Variants and Record Gaps

Official indexes may list the name at different points in life due to marriage, divorce, or correction filings. Maiden names, prior married names, and common misspellings can appear in otherwise relevant results. When a middle component such as Centuri is present, it can be powerful for disambiguation but may also be omitted in everyday use. Recognizing these patterns helps avoid false matches and supports more precise queries.

Common Data Sources and Their Limitations

  • County recorder and clerk sites: strong for property and legal events, variable for current contact data.
  • State licensing and certification databases: authoritative for credential status, typically narrow in scope.
  • Professional and academic directories: useful for role and affiliation context, may lag updates.
  • People search aggregators: convenient but may contain outdated or inferred entries.
